There have been a few other blog focussed social networking sites introduced within the last year but none have impressed me like BlogCatalog. So how did BlogCatalog impress me?
- User Friendly -BlogCatalog is easy to use. Not all people have the time or desire to try and figure out how to sign up and use an interactive site.
- Site Design - I like the ‘blog style’ Blog Detail and Profile pages. As a blog reader and blogger author I feel very comfortable with the design. I was instantly familiar with the layout of this site.
- Directory -I like the directory style blog browsing. Separating blogs into categories and being able to browse through the categories is simple but effective.
- Widget -BlogCatalog offers widgets that are very similar to MyBlogLog’s widgets and just as customizable. It’s easy to put the two widgets together without looking cluttered or out of place. SmartWealthyRich.com uses MyBlogLog and BlogCatalog widgets together very nicely.
- Interaction -Each Blog Detail page is like a separate blog page that shows recent views and friends. Viewers are also able to leave a comment without having to be a member of BlogCatalog. This is a very nice feature. One that I think MyBlogLog should learn from.
- Recent Posts -My recent posts are in the main content section of my blog detail page and not in the sidebar. MyBlogLog offers only a tiny section at the bottom of your community page which really annoys me.
- Discussion - They have a new discussion area that is fun to read and reinforces the community interaction.
